Creating Your Own Glow Foot Soak
Creating a glow foot soak at home is not only cost-effective but also allows you to customize your experience with your preferred essential oils, salts, and other ingredients. Here's a simple recipe to get you started:

Basic Glow Foot Soak Recipe
| Ingredient | Quantity |
|---|---|
| Warm water | Enough to submerge your feet |
| Epsom salts | 1/2 to 1 cup |
| Baking soda | 1/2 cup |
| Essential oils (your choice) | 10-15 drops |
| Optional: dried flowers, herbs, or oatmeal for exfoliation | 1/4 to 1/2 cup |
Mix all ingredients in a large basin or foot spa, ensuring the water is comfortably warm but not hot. Soak your feet for 15-20 minutes, gently massaging your feet and ankles as you relax.
Essential Oils for Glow Foot Soaks
Essential oils are the heart of any glow foot soak, providing both aromatherapy benefits and unique properties that can enhance the overall experience. Some popular essential oils for foot soaks include:
- Lavender: Promotes relaxation and stress relief, with anti-inflammatory and analgesic properties.
- Eucalyptus: Stimulates circulation, reduces inflammation, and has a refreshing, invigorating scent.
- Peppermint: Cools and soothes tired feet, with a refreshing, energizing aroma.
- Tea Tree: Offers powerful antifungal and antibacterial properties, helping to detoxify and cleanse the feet.
- Lemon: Uplifts mood, boosts circulation, and has natural astringent properties that help soften rough skin.
Best Practices for Glow Foot Soaks
To maximize the benefits of your glow foot soak and ensure a safe, enjoyable experience, consider the following best practices:

- Always test the water temperature before submerging your feet to avoid burns.
- Soak for no more than 20-30 minutes at a time to avoid overhydration and pruning of the skin.
- Pat your feet dry gently after soaking, applying a moisturizer to lock in hydration.
- Wash your basin or foot spa thoroughly after each use to prevent bacterial growth.
- Consult a healthcare professional before using essential oils if you're pregnant, have a medical condition, or are taking medication.
